The hotel is ideally located in the city centre close to the Altstadtmarkt, the Kohlmarkt and the pedestrian zone for exploring the city as well as close to the Friedrich-Wilhelm-Platz where you have several tramway and bus lines (for example to the main station) for arrival and departure as well exploring the surrounding region (Wolfsburg, Wolfenbüttel, Goslar, Bad Harzburg, ...). It is in a quite calm street. The building is the oldest or at least amongst the oldest still standing timbered buildings of the city. There is also a nice patio in the rear of the hotel where you can relax. My room was very big with a nice wooden ceiling and old barock type wood windows in the first floor. The staff was very friendly and helpful. The breakfast offers a good choice, even if it would be nice to have a different choice on different days. You take the breakfast in a beautiful room with a painted wooden ceiling which is also a restaurant specialized in "Flammkuchen". You have also a gourmet restaurant on the left side of the hotel.
